What if the thing you toss without thinking outlasts you by four centuries? That is the tennis-ball problem. Millions of them, every year, destined for centuries in a landfill. But in Qingdao, they have found a fix. The solution came from 20,000 dead balls reborn as a court you can actually play on. This is the story of waste that won't wait 400 years to disappear. / A viral complaint is sweeping across China right now. Professors and employers are frustrated because their students and young hires cannot write a proper email. Subject lines are missing. Greetings are absent. Sign-offs are nowhere to be found. But these kids grew up on messaging apps, where speed always won and formality never mattered. So who is really out of touch here? Them, or the rest of us? (33:11) On the show: Steve, Yushan & Yushun
